For your security review: Mailgrist ingests bounce notifications from the Postwick relay, classifies them (hard, soft, complaint), and updates suppression lists. Input validation was tightened last sprint — malformed DSN payloads now go to a quarantine queue instead of being parsed. Worth checking: the quarantine queue has no retention cap yet, and the classifier still trusts the sender domain field. Suppression list backups are encrypted nightly. Access to the backup archive for your review requires the recovery passphrase below.

vault phrase of fafop-hahop = ralys-kasion-normir-belix-silys-fendor

## Building Access — Spares Room (Hullbrook Annex)

Contractors: the spare hardware room is down the east corridor on the ground floor, third door on the left. Sign in at the front desk first and grab a visitor lanyard. Anything you take out, jot it in the blue logbook — yes, even the little stuff. The door self-locks, so don't wedge it. To get in, punch in the code below.

staff pass of hagug-taguf = bdg-HJ-9

Subject: Ownership change — Lanterbury report builder sorting. Effective Monday, responsibility for the sorting-stability work (ensuring stable tiebreaks across paginated exports) transfers off my plate ahead of the 4.2 release. All open defects and the regression suite move with it. The new owner for this area is named below.

account owner for hahig-fahag: Pelael Istax Novys

# Flaglight Rollouts — Approvals

Quick version for on-call: any rollout touching more than 5% of traffic needs an approval in Flaglight before the ramp continues. Kill switches don't need approval — just flip them and note it in the incident channel. Scheduled ramps pause automatically if error budget burns hot. If you're stuck at 2 a.m. with a pending approval, there's one person authorized to override, and that's the approver below.

account owner for tagep-bafof: Norael Gilax Juleth